Brian P. Gorman is an Associate Professor at the Colorado School of Mines, affiliated with the Colorado Center for Advanced Ceramics within the Metallurgical and Materials Engineering department. He specializes in advanced materials characterization techniques, particularly Atom Probe Tomography (APT) and Scanning Transmission Electron Microscopy (STEM).
- Education: PhD, MS, and BS in Ceramic Engineering from the University of Missouri–Rolla.
Research interests focus on improving atomic-scale tomography through correlative electron microscopy and diffraction. His work addresses geometric inaccuracies in APT data reconstruction by integrating quantitative electron microscopy measurements.
Scientific awards: Recipient of the Ralph E. Powe Junior Faculty Enhancement Award (2006) from Oak Ridge Associated Universities.
Labs and research centers: Leads the CCAC Atom Probe Tomography Laboratory and is affiliated with the International Center for Multiscale Characterization.
